> Ok..I have 2 problems with a web/email server I have set up... > > 1) When I log in as root everything works fine...however when a > user logs in I get a prompt like... > > <I have no name!@Hades> > > I have no idea why it does this and have tried everything I can think > of to fix it.... check permissions on /etc/passwd; it needs to be world-readable. > 2) I can get to the main area of the website (http://host.name.here) > however when I try and get to a user webpage > (http://host.name.here/~user) it either comes up with 404 or > Forbidden. I think this has something to do with the I have no name > thing but.... probably correct. -- Kevin L.
